New York City-based artist, Alysha Marko is a figural and abstract painter from Central New Jersey. Growing up, Alysha moved around the US which allowed her social personality to butterfly. With a father who documented everything, Alysha grew comfortable in the face of a camera. Alysha loved the adventure of being on the go and the revolving door of new people to meet. She loved singing, dancing, and several different sports which all taught her to be outgoing. “I love being around people and experiencing new things. I think that's really where it may have come from was moving around a lot, just being able to pick up and move every two years”
Later, Alysha went to the University of Massachusetts Amherst and graduated from Seton Hall University with a degree in psychology.
This comfortability in the spotlight flourished into a career in modeling and acting. While in LA, Alysha pursued modeling and acting where she was featured in ELLE Magazine, Playboy, several films, and theatre productions. Alysha moved on to become an abstract and figural artist based in New York City. Her work is full of color, and movement, and is often inspired by the world around her. Portraits of herself and her friends are just two of the common representations seen in her work
“Looking in the mirror and painting myself is a way to figure myself out, but also, I like to paint my friends if they're there. I'm always with myself, so it's easy to pick up a mirror and just have a subject and study. Lately, I've been trying to uncover these things by ripping apart the image of you.”
Heavily influenced by her psychology study, Alysha has used her experiences to uncover herself and how she displays herself in the art world. Themes of narcissism, vanity, essence of the individual, and sense of speech are where Alysha’s work is born. The use of texture, color, art historical tradition, and psychological figures combine to create paintings like Rodin in the Sun (2023), Candyland (2019), and Diamond Dice (2018). In 2019, along with partner Renelio Marin, Alysha started the UEast75 gallery that lived just a few blocks away from The Met, The Institute of Fine arts, and the Frick Museum. Now called AMRM gallery, Alysha has come to represent many different artists in a two-story gallery space. Joy Taylor’s paintings transform botany into a personal vision. Her recent series on canvas, playfully titled the “Boo-K” paintings, defy traditional still life depictions that often seek to tame and order the objects of the world. On the contrary, Taylor’s subjects are never still. Her floral forms have the crisp, clean qualities of cut paper; sharp, decisive lines slice through blocks of pure pigment to create defined edges of leaves, vines and blossoms. The colors are constructed as well as the form. Her exuberant palette of oranges, blues, magenta and green echo the complimentary colors favored by the Fauvists. Color is an element in and of itself in her work. This balance of sparkling color and form is irrepressible, at times disconcerting and even dangerous in its boldness.
In a series of original paintings on paper, Joy pairs down the form by focusing on a single bloom or leaf.
